Missouri Mental Health Resources
✅ Key Statewide Resources
The Missouri Department of Mental Health (DMH) — Provider of statewide mental health, developmental disabilities, and substance‐use services. Center for the Study of Women+2Community Councils St. Charles+2
The Missouri Behavioral Health Council (MBHC) — Network of community behavioral health clinics and provider agencies. MOBHC+1
The Missouri Mental Health Foundation — Provides resource guides, educational material, and advocacy for mental health across Missouri. Missouri Mental Health Foundation
📞 Important Crisis / Helpline Info
For any life-threatening or urgent mental health crisis: Dial 988 (the national suicide & crisis lifeline).
For Missouri‐specific helpline: The DMH lists a toll-free number: 1-800-364-9687 (for DMH) as part of their resource directory. Community Councils St. Charles
